The story of Virginia Katherine Faison Rouse began in 1926 in Faison, Duplin County, North Carolina, United States of America. In 1935, Virginia Katherine Faison Rouse resided in Goldsboro, Wayne, North Carolina. In 1940, Virginia Katherine Faison Rouse resided in Goldsboro, Wayne, North Carolina, United States. Virginia Katherine Faison Rouse had children including John Harvey Rouse. Virginia Katherine Faison Rouse passed away in 1990 in Charlotte, Mecklenburg County, North Carolina, United States of America.
